In reply to: Question about <blockquote>Just add this code to your CSS file of your theme.
blockquote {
border: 2px dotted #ccc;
background-color: #eee;
margin: 1em 2em;
padding: 0 1ex;
}

In reply to: Logging/Banning of IPsPull the IP you desire to ban from the Manage > comments section.
Then add it to your blacklist under Options > Discussion.
